Можно ли в базе откорректировать значение не распарсивая строку?



  • Не хочется парсить на : , получать в переменную, дописывать в переменную, перезаписывать. Хочется просто откорретировать. Реально?



  • @kuzkuz есть же действие "Изменить записи по критерию"



  • @GameBot said in Можно ли в базе откорректировать значение не распарсивая строку?:

    @kuzkuz есть же действие "Изменить записи по критерию"

    И? Можно сделать то что я описал?
    Не распарсивая строку, а просто дописать в имеющуюся колонку.
    Короче - одним действием.

    Не хочется парсить на : , получать в переменную, дописывать в переменную, перезаписывать. 
    


  • @kuzkuz можно отредактировать определенное значение в базе зная id записи или любое другое уникальное значение



  • @GameBot said in Можно ли в базе откорректировать значение не распарсивая строку?:

    @kuzkuz можно отредактировать определенное значение в базе зная id записи или любое другое уникальное значение

    да есть id строки, вы не поняли. в строке с id fghjsdfg32647ddbfhj в ячейке с названием "sajt" имеем значение "site1.ru"
    Надо поправить на "site1.ru/site2.ru".
    Можно всю строку распарсить на ":", получить значение в переменную, дописать и перезаписать в базу. Но я в первом посте спросил, можно ли обойтись без этого?



  • @kuzkuz said in Можно ли в базе откорректировать значение не распарсивая строку?:

    Можно всю строку распарсить на ":", получить значение в переменную, дописать и перезаписать в базу. Но я в первом посте спросил, можно ли обойтись без этого?

    Я сомневаюсь, что вы получаете данные и не узнавая никаких значений сразу его пытаетесь заменить. Если известно id записи, то можно откорректировать запись через "Изменить Одну Запись".
    Если запись со значением sajt = site1.ru только одно, то можно воспользоваться действием "Изменить Записи По Критерию" и выставить фильтр по url



  • @GameBot

    Я сомневаюсь, что вы получаете данные и не узнавая никаких значений сразу его пытаетесь заменить.

    Вы не правы.
    Надо не заменить, а дописать. И не важно какое там сейчас значение. Это значение появилось в прошлой сессии бота. А теперь надо дописать текущее.

    Если известно id записи, то можно откорректировать запись через "Изменить Одну Запись".

    Изменить да, потерев старое значение. Мне надо дописать. Вопрос снят. Я понял что решение только одно и оно описано в моем первом посте.


Log in to reply